What Are Physical Therapy Degree Programs?

Physical therapy degree programs are academic pathways designed to train students to become licensed physical therapists. These programs focus on human anatomy, physiology, kinesiology, clinical techniques, and patient communication. The most advanced level of training comes through Doctor of Physical Therapy degree programs, which have become the standard for entry-level practice in the United States.

Programs typically include:

  • Rigorous coursework in biomedical and movement sciences
  • Extensive clinical rotations in hospitals, outpatient centers, and rehabilitation facilities
  • Training in patient evaluation, treatment planning, and hands-on therapeutic techniques
  • Ethical and professional development to prepare graduates for diverse patient populations

Graduates of Doctor of Physical Therapy degree programs are trained to evaluate and treat many physical conditions. These include sports injuries, nerve-related problems, recovery after surgery, and long-term pain. Their knowledge helps patients regain movement, reduce discomfort, and return to everyday life with more confidence.

Why the DPT Is Now the Standard

In the past, physical therapists could enter the field with a bachelor’s or master’s degree. Today, the profession has shifted toward doctoral-level education to keep pace with the complexity of modern patient care. This is why doctor of physical therapy degree programs are now the required educational standard for new practitioners.

This shift reflects:

  • The increasing autonomy of physical therapists in diagnosing and treating patients
  • The need for advanced knowledge in pharmacology, diagnostics, and healthcare systems
  • A stronger focus on evidence-based practice and research literacy

Completing a doctor of physical therapy program teaches students how to think clearly in real clinical situations. It helps them understand how to choose the right treatment and respond to patient needs with confidence. These are skills physical therapists rely on daily to improve care and work well with other healthcare professionals.

What Is the Doctor of Nursing Practice Degree?

The Doctor of Nursing Practice is the highest clinical nursing degree available. Unlike the Ph.D. in Nursing, which is geared toward research and academia, the DNP is focused on clinical practice. It’s designed for nurses who want to become leaders in patient care, not just in theory but in real-world application.

DNP programs prepare nurses to:

  • Apply advanced clinical knowledge and evidence-based practices.
  • Lead healthcare initiatives that improve quality, safety, and outcomes.
  • Manage complex healthcare systems and teams.
  • Influence policy and decision-making at institutional, local, and national levels.
  • Translate research into practice that improves patient care at the bedside.

The Doctor of Nursing Practice program aims to connect research with practice, transforming academic knowledge into practical change.

Key Components of a DNP Program

A DNP program is rigorous, highly specialized, and deeply rooted in clinical practice. Students engage in a curriculum that spans a variety of domains essential to advanced practice nursing, leadership, and healthcare systems improvement.

Core areas typically include:

1. Advanced Clinical Practice

DNP students delve into the highest levels of patient care, studying subjects like pathophysiology, pharmacology, health assessment, and the management of chronic and acute conditions across populations.

2. Healthcare Leadership

Courses in this area focus on systems leadership, change management, and strategic thinking. Students learn how to guide healthcare teams, implement change, and lead with integrity in dynamic, often stressful environments.

3. Quality Improvement and Patient Safety

Nurses in DNP programs learn to analyze data, assess outcomes, and design systems that improve safety and efficiency in patient care.

4. Evidence-Based Practice

Unlike theory-based degrees, the Doctor of Nursing Practice program is about applying existing research to real clinical settings. Students gain skills in evaluating research, identifying best practices, and integrating those into everyday care.

5. Health Informatics and Technology

DNP students study the tools and systems that support modern healthcare delivery, including electronic medical records, data analytics, and emerging tech innovations.

6. Policy and Advocacy

Understanding how health policy works—and how to influence it—is a key focus. DNP-prepared nurses are trained to advocate for better patient care through policy changes and organizational leadership.

Most DNP programs also include a final capstone or scholarly project that demonstrates a student’s ability to identify a clinical issue, research it, and apply a solution in a real-world setting.

How a DNP Differs From a Ph.D. in Nursing

A common question among nurses considering advanced education is: Should I pursue a DNP or a Ph.D. in Nursing?

Here’s how they differ:

  • DNP (Doctor of Nursing Practice): Practice-focused. Prepares nurses to improve healthcare systems, deliver high-quality patient care, and lead from within clinical settings.
  • Ph.D. in Nursing: Research-focused. Prepares nurses to conduct original research and contribute to the body of nursing science, often within academic or institutional settings.

If your goal is to directly impact patient care, implement quality improvements, or lead healthcare operations, a Doctor of Nursing Practice is likely the better choice.

Admission Requirements and Duration

While admission requirements may vary by program, most Doctor of Nursing Practice programs ask for the following:

  • A BSN or MSN from an accredited nursing school
  • A current and unencumbered RN license
  • Professional nursing experience (often 1–2 years minimum)
  • Letters of recommendation
  • Personal statement or professional goals essay
  • Possibly GRE scores (though many programs have waived this requirement)

The time to complete a DNP varies:

  • Full-time students: Usually finish their DNP in about 3 years, depending on the program structure and clinical hour requirements.
  • Part-time students: Often take between 4 to 6 years to complete the degree, which allows them to balance work, study, and personal commitments more easily.

Clinical hours are a key part of the program. Most DNP programs require at least 1,000 post-baccalaureate practice hours.
